VLC Media Player Overview

VLC, or VideoLAN Client, is a free and open-source cross-platform multimedia player and framework. Its primary function is to play a vast array of audio and video formats. It’s renowned for its versatility and robust capabilities, including support for streaming protocols and a wide range of codecs. VLC is essentially the Swiss Army knife of media playback, capable of handling almost anything you throw at it.VLC’s core strengths include:

  • Format Compatibility: VLC can play virtually any media file format, from common ones like MP4 and MKV to less frequently encountered ones.
  • Streaming Capabilities: It can stream media from network locations, including HTTP, FTP, and even local network shares.
  • Codec Support: It comes with built-in codecs, eliminating the need to install separate codec packs, a significant advantage for ease of use.
  • Customization Options: VLC offers extensive customization, allowing users to adjust video and audio settings, add subtitles, and personalize the interface.
  • Cross-Platform Availability: Available on nearly every operating system, including Windows, macOS, Linux, and, crucially, Android.

Methods to Connect VLC to a Media Server

VLC for Android TV offers several methods for accessing media files stored on your home network. The most common and reliable methods involve using network protocols like SMB (Server Message Block) and UPnP (Universal Plug and Play). Each has its own strengths, so choosing the right one depends on your setup and preferences.For SMB, you’ll be connecting to a shared folder on a device, like a computer or a NAS (Network Attached Storage) device, that’s acting as a file server.

This method requires configuring the server to share the desired folders and setting up user credentials if needed. UPnP, on the other hand, is a more plug-and-play approach. If your media server supports UPnP, VLC should be able to discover it automatically, simplifying the setup process. However, SMB often offers more control over your media and can be more reliable in some network environments.

Optimizing VLC Settings for Smooth Playback

VLC is a versatile beast, and its settings are key to unlocking its full potential on your Android TV. By tweaking a few key areas, you can significantly enhance your viewing pleasure.To optimize VLC settings for smooth playback, consider these adjustments:

  • Hardware Acceleration: Enable hardware decoding. This allows your Android TV’s processor to handle the heavy lifting of video decoding, freeing up resources and reducing lag. Find this in VLC’s settings under “Hardware-accelerated decoding”. Choose “Automatic” or “Hardware decoding”. If you encounter problems, experiment with the “Disabled” option, but remember this might impact performance on some devices.

  • Network Caching: Increase network caching. If you’re streaming from a network source, VLC buffers data in advance. Increasing the caching value gives VLC more time to buffer, mitigating buffering issues. Go to “Settings” -> “Advanced” and look for “Network caching”. Try increasing the value (in milliseconds), perhaps starting with 2000 ms and gradually increasing it if needed.

  • Threads: Adjust the number of threads. VLC can use multiple threads to decode video. Experimenting with this setting can sometimes improve performance, especially on multi-core processors. You can find this in “Settings” -> “Advanced” under “Number of threads”. Try setting it to the number of CPU cores your Android TV has.

  • Video Output: Experiment with different video output modules. Sometimes, the default output module isn’t the best fit for your hardware. Go to “Settings” -> “Video” -> “Video output” and try different options like “OpenGL”, “Direct3D”, or “Automatic”. Restart VLC after changing this setting.
  • Subtitle Settings: If you are using subtitles, make sure they are properly configured. Incorrect subtitle settings can lead to performance issues. Ensure that the subtitle font size, encoding, and style are appropriate for your screen and content.

Smartphone as a Remote Control

Transforming your smartphone into a remote control for VLC on your Android TV provides enhanced flexibility. There are two primary methods to accomplish this: using VLC’s built-in web interface and utilizing dedicated remote control apps.

  1. VLC Web Interface: VLC includes a web interface that allows you to control the player from any device on the same network. This is a very handy feature.
  2. Remote Control Apps: Several remote control applications are available on the Google Play Store, specifically designed for controlling VLC. These apps offer user-friendly interfaces and often include advanced features like playlist management and volume control.

To set up VLC’s web interface:

  1. Enable Web Interface in VLC: Open VLC on your Android TV, go to the settings, and find the “Web Interface” or “Control via Web” section. Enable this feature. You’ll likely need to set a password for security.
  2. Determine Your Android TV’s IP Address: You’ll need the IP address of your Android TV. You can find this in your Android TV’s network settings.
  3. Access the Web Interface on Your Smartphone: Open a web browser on your smartphone and enter the IP address of your Android TV, followed by the port number (usually 8080 or the one you configured in VLC), such as “http://192.168.1.100:8080”. Enter the password you set.
  4. Control VLC: You can now control VLC on your Android TV directly from your smartphone’s web browser.

Dedicated remote control apps usually follow a similar setup process. You’ll install the app on your smartphone, ensure your smartphone and Android TV are on the same network, and configure the app to connect to your Android TV’s VLC instance.
